Neoprogrammer 22010 Best [2024-2026]

For PC motherboard repair (flashing corrupted UEFI BIOS), you often have to flash with the chip in-circuit. Other versions misdetect bus contention. 22010 has a specific low-level driver that ignores "noise" from the motherboard’s standby voltage, allowing successful flashing without desoldering the chip 70% of the time.

The “best” part of NeoProgrammer is its enormous database. Here’s a breakdown by category:

| Chip Family | Examples | Success Rate | Notes | |-------------|----------|--------------|-------| | SPI NOR Flash | Winbond, Macronix, GD, XMC | 99% | Fastest with XTW100/T48 | | I²C EEPROM | 24C02, 24C256, AT24Cxx | 100% | CH341A perfect here | | Microcontrollers | PIC16F, ATmega, STM8 | 80% | Requires correct adapter | | Parallel NOR | 28Fxxx, 29F040 | 70% | Needs TL866/T48 | | NAND Flash | K9F1G08, MT29F | 50% | Very slow, error-prone |

If your chip isn’t listed, NeoProgrammer allows manual chip definition via XML files — a feature absent in many commercial tools. neoprogrammer 22010 best


  • Install USB Drivers:

  • Run as Administrator (Windows 10/11).

  • Select hardware:
    Go to SettingsProgrammer Model → Choose your device. For PC motherboard repair (flashing corrupted UEFI BIOS),

  • Test connectivity:
    Read the chip ID of a known good IC (e.g., W25Q64BV). If ID matches datasheet, success.

  • Pro tip: If you see “Firmware version 2.2.10” in the status bar, that’s the “22010” users rave about. It’s actually the TL866 firmware version, not a separate product.


    Let’s stack 22010 against the alternatives people mistakenly use. Install USB Drivers:

    | Feature | NeoProgrammer 22010 | AsProgrammer 1.4.1 | CH341A Programmer (Old v1.3) | FlashROM (Linux) | | :--- | :--- | :--- | :--- | :--- | | BIOS Chip Detection | Excellent (95%) | Poor (60%) | Good (70%) | Good (80%) | | Windows GUI | Modern & Clear | Clunky | Garbage (Broken English) | CLI only | | SPI NAND Support | Yes | No | No | Limited | | Verify Speed | Fast (Partial verify) | Slow (Full verify) | Slow | Fast | | Best For | Motherboards, Xbox, Routers | Arduinos | Only 8-pin EEPROMs | Scripting |

    Verdict: NeoProgrammer 22010 is the best for the average repair technician who needs a GUI that doesn't lie about verification.